Barnaul’s Tolmachevo Airport (BAX) serves as the main regional gateway for Altai Krai and typically handles domestic flights with a few seasonal connections. It’s generally positioned as a regional rather than international hub, so you’ll often find Russia-based carriers and low-cost or regional operators on the route map. The airport sits about 17–20 km northeast of central Barnaul; taxis take roughly 25–35 minutes depending on traffic, while fixed-route minibuses and buses can be cheaper but slower (around 40–60 minutes). Fares are usually modest compared with major hubs. Pros include compact terminals and short walking distances; cons can be limited amenities and fewer onward international options.
Ulyanovsk is served primarily by Ulyanovsk Vostochny (ULY), a regional airport that typically handles domestic flights and some charter connections rather than acting as a major international hub. Airlines operating here are usually Russian carriers and low-cost or regional operators, so fares can often be more economical compared with larger hubs but vary by season. The airport sits roughly 18–25 km from Ulyanovsk city center; taxi rides generally take 25–40 minutes while fixed-route buses or shared shuttles can take 40–60 minutes with lower fares. Pros: compact layout and shorter security/transfer times; cons: limited international connections and fewer on-site services than big airports.
